Wellbe Bartsma, AIA, NCARB, LEED AP BD+C is an Associate at Gensler Las Vegas, specializing in hospitality, resort, and urban high-rise design. His professional work examines the integration of emerging digital technologies into architectural practice, with a focus on how artificial intelligence is influencing design processes, firm operations, and professional accountability.
Wellbe represents Nevada on the AIA Strategic Council, where he contributes to national research on artificial intelligence in architecture. His work explores ethical frameworks for AI adoption, the environmental and energy implications of digital systems, and their impact on equity, business models, and practitioner well-being. He brings a practice-based perspective to understanding how technological innovation can be aligned with public trust, authorship, and long-term resilience in the built environment.
He holds degrees from Washington State University and the Illinois Institute of Technology and has served in multiple AIA leadership roles, including Emerging Professionals Director for AIA Las Vegas and Nevada’s Young Architects Forum Representative. Wellbe was recognized with the 2024 AIA Nevada Young Architect Award for his contributions to design leadership and professional advocacy.
